Catalog description
This course equips students with the essential knowledge to navigate the complex economic landscape. It covers micro and macro-economic principles. Microeconomics covers the behavior of the individual consumer and firm, and their interaction with the government including supply and demand, consumer behavior, production decisions, and market structures. Macroeconomics focuses on the broader economic systems, analyzing aspects like national income, employment, inflation, economic growth, and the role of monetary and fiscal policies in shaping the economy.
